What is Sipping Tequilas?
Sipping Tequilas refers to premium, often añejo or extra añejo expressions intended to be savored neat or with a single ice cube, akin to fine whiskies or brandies. This category emphasizes the spirit's complex flavor profile, artisanal production, and aged character. Distillers prioritize high-quality agave, traditional fermentation, and careful barrel aging to achieve nuanced aromas and a smooth, rich palate. The experience encourages appreciating the craftsmanship and intricate layers of flavor, rather than using the tequila for cocktails. It signifies a shift in perception, highlighting tequila's potential as a sophisticated, standalone spirit for discerning palates.

What characteristics drive the preference for certain tequila types in the sipping market?
Aged tequilas like Añejo and Extra Añejo are highly sought after for sipping due to their enhanced complexity and smoothness. Extended aging in oak barrels imparts rich flavors of vanilla, caramel, and spice, creating a refined and mellow profile that appeals to connoisseurs. Reposado tequilas, with their shorter aging, also offer a balance of agave character and oak influence, making them popular for a more accessible sipping experience, contrasting with the often sharper profile of Blanco.

What Regulatory and Policy Factors Shape the Global Sipping Tequilas Market
The global sipping tequila market operates under stringent regulatory frameworks. Mexico's Denomination of Origin status rigorously protects tequila production, dictating specific regional agave sourcing and distillation methods. Internationally, compliance with varied import tariffs, excise duties, and labeling standards is paramount. Regulations encompass alcohol content declarations, ingredient transparency, and origin verification. Advertising restrictions and mandatory health warnings vary significantly across consumer markets, impacting brand promotion and market entry strategies. Distribution requires adherence to distinct licensing regimes in each country. Evolving sustainability mandates and consumer protection laws further influence operational practices, necessitating adaptable global policy engagement for market participants.
